Transaction 2956bec8511eba1bfcbf3f4a500c5eec4751987d4e203a17040085fc1757ad89
1 Input
2 Outputs
- 2956bec8511eba1bfcbf3f4a500c5eec4751987d4e203a17040085fc1757ad89:0
- 2956bec8511eba1bfcbf3f4a500c5eec4751987d4e203a17040085fc1757ad89:1
value 135024929
address 2N68sC9Sna7sPiKhfD6ozvQmnFg1GVu6GEZ
value 162083102408
address myzMpkLP5L3k69KF5NixUfTHhGbmPys63f